Seed Germination
Makhana seeds embark on their journey to life through a fascinating germination process. Here's how it unfolds:
- Makhana seeds require stagnant water for successful germination, typically found in ponds or swampy areas.
- Optimal germination occurs when seeds from the previous crop are sown between February and April, as they prefer the warmth of early spring.
Factors influencing germination include:
- Moisture: Seeds need adequate water to activate enzymes, yet excessive moisture can impede germination by limiting oxygen availability.
- Temperature: A warm and stable temperature is crucial; however, specific temperature ranges for Makhana are not detailed in the provided sources.
- Oxygen: Seeds must have access to oxygen, which can be a challenge in their aquatic environment.
- Seed Viability: Freshness and quality of the seeds determine their ability to sprout; older or improperly stored seeds may have reduced germination rates.

Seedling Development
After the initial breakthrough from germination, Makhana seedlings enter a critical growth phase. This period is marked by the appearance of the first leaves, signaling the start of photosynthesis.
Seedlings are particularly delicate, requiring consistent light and protection from environmental stressors. During this stage, they are susceptible to fungal attacks, which can be detrimental to their development.
The duration of the seedling phase can vary, but it's a marathon, not a sprint. Makhana takes its time to establish a strong foundation for future growth, often spanning several months before progressing to more robust vegetative growth.
Flowering Phase
The flowering phase of Makhana marks a pivotal moment in its life cycle, where the plant's reproductive capabilities come to the forefront. This stage is characterized by the emergence of flowers, signaling the plant's readiness to produce seeds.
- The onset of flowering is influenced by a combination of genetic and environmental factors, including light, temperature, and nutrition.
- Makhana flowers typically bloom under optimal conditions, with ideal temperatures ranging between 20ยฐC to 25ยฐC.
Pollination is a critical process during the flowering phase, as it leads to the successful development of seeds.
- Pollinators, such as insects, play a vital role in transferring pollen from the male to the female parts of the flower.
- The duration of the flowering stage can vary, but it is essential for the subsequent seed set and the overall reproductive success of the plant.
Understanding the intricacies of the flowering phase is crucial for growers, as it directly impacts the timing of the harvest and the yield of Makhana seeds.
Maturation and Lifespan
Makhana plants, known for their resilience, take a considerable amount of time to reach full maturity. After being transplanted to the main field, the journey from seedling to full maturity spans approximately 3-4 months. This period is critical as the plants develop the capacity to yield the valued seeds.
The lifespan of Makhana is quite remarkable, with plants potentially thriving for decades under optimal conditions. Sources indicate that these aquatic perennials can live anywhere between 40 to 150 years. This longevity is a testament to the hardiness of the Euryale ferox species.
